How do I clear my Gmail storage on Google Drive?

How to clear space

  1. In the Search box, type has:attachment larger:10M.
  2. Click Search . Note: Replace ” 10 ” with a higher number to delete larger files.
  3. Select the emails you don’t need, then click Delete .
  4. On the left side of the page, click Menu. Trash.
  5. At the top, click Empty trash now.

How can I free up 15 GB?

Manage storage on your device

  1. On your Android device, open the Google One app.
  2. At the top, tap Storage. Free up account storage.
  3. Select the category you want to manage.
  4. Select the files you want to remove. To sort files, at the top, tap Filter .
  5. After you select your files, at the top, tap Delete .

How do I empty Google Drive storage all at once?

Click Trash on the left of the Google Drive account page to check if there are any files there. Now you can right-click files there and select Delete forever to remove them. Alternatively, press the Trash button and select Empty Trash to fully empty it.

Will my Google Photos be deleted after June 2021?

Google Photos will no longer allow unlimited photo storage at high-quality from June 1, 2021. Google Photos is ending its very enticing free unlimited storage benefit and will start charging for the storage space your photos and videos take over the 15GB quota.

How do I do a mass delete of emails in Gmail?

To delete all emails on Gmail, click the “Select all” box, then “Select all conversations.” Use your search bar to pull up all read emails, unread emails, or emails from specific senders for mass deletion. If you accidentally delete an email, you can recover it from the Trash folder within 30 days.

What is the difference between Google Photos and Google Drive?

Google Drive is a file storage service. Google Photos is a photo and video syncing and backup service. You can sync photos and videos from your phone and/or computer, view them in a timeline organized by date, sort them into albums, and even search the photos themselves. You can also do some basic photo editing.

How much free space does Google have on my account?

Updated July 12, 2017, 1:24pm EDT. Google accounts now use a shared pool of storage. Every account gets 15 GB of free space, which is shared across your Gmail, Google Drive, and Google+ Photos. But certain types of files don’t count towards your storage quota.

How to free up space on Google Drive?

On Google Drive, you can save all file types. To know which ones are taking the most space visit https://drive.google.com/drive (web interface) > click Storage. When redirected you will be surprised to see the Storage used by different file types. By selecting the files > right-clicking > Remove you can get rid of such files.
